Buying Guide

  • Voltage and compatibility: Ensure the battery is rated for 36V and compatible with your scooter’s controller, motor wattage, and connector type (XT60, SM, T-Plug to XT60, etc.).
  • Capacity and range: Higher Ah yields longer range, but adds weight. Estimate your typical daily miles and terrain to pick an appropriate capacity (8–20Ah for many riders).
  • BMS protection: Look for a Battery Management System that guards against overcharge, over-discharge, short circuits, and temperature extremes. A robust BMS extends life and safety.
  • Charging considerations: Check the charger’s compatibility and speed. Some packs include fast-charging capabilities, but real-world charging times depend on current capacity and use.
  • Durability and safety: IP ratings (like IP54), flame-retardant casings, and secure enclosures help withstand weather and road conditions. Consider the weight and how it affects handling of the scooter.
  • Physical fit and connectors: Confirm dimensions and connector types to ensure easy installation and reliable connections with your existing controller and wiring harness.
  • Warranty and service: A solid warranty and accessible seller support can be valuable for electronics exposed to vibration and temperature changes during rides.
  • Lifecycle and longevity: Battery cycle life varies by chemistry and usage. Batteries listed with 700–1000 cycles indicate durability for frequent riders, while lower-cycle designs may still suit casual use.
  • Environmental and safety notes: Follow local regulations for Li-ion batteries, avoid charging indoors where applicable, and use manufacturer-recommended chargers to protect safety and performance.
